J-B Weld 31314 High … WebInject sealant evenly and slowly into the joint. Immediately smooth with a finger and soapy water. For bonding, join the parts within 5 minutes. After approx. 5 minutes, a surface skin will form. BISON High Temp reaches its high heat resistance after fully curing. The curing can be accelerated by heating the sealant to a maximum of 150 °C. rollforward vs roll forward https://preferredpainc.net

It … WebStep 1: Materials. You really don't need all that much stuff to make a mold. - A part to make a mold of. - Mold Max 60 Rubber (available from Smooth-On ), or any other RTV (room temperature vulcanizing) rubber. - A mold box (can be any watertight container that fits your part) - Clay for the sprue.
